> +NDCTL_EXPORT int ndctl_dimm_get_security(struct ndctl_dimm *dimm,
> +               enum nd_security_state *state)

Lets just have this routine return an "enum ndctl_security_state"
rather than an in/out parameter. Also name it "enum ndctl_" to match
the other enum definitions in libndctl.h, and use NDCTL_ in the enum
value names.

> +{
> +       struct ndctl_ctx *ctx = ndctl_dimm_get_ctx(dimm);
> +       char *path = dimm->dimm_buf;
> +       int len = dimm->buf_len;
> +       char buf[64];
> +       int rc;
> +
> +       if (snprintf(path, len, "%s/security", dimm->dimm_path) >= len) {
> +               err(ctx, "%s: buffer too small!\n",
> +                               ndctl_dimm_get_devname(dimm));
> +               return -ERANGE;
> +       }
> +
> +       rc = sysfs_read_attr(ctx, path, buf);
> +       if (rc < 0)
> +               return rc;
> +
> +       if (strcmp(buf, "unsupported") == 0)
> +               *state = ND_SECURITY_UNSUPPORTED;

We'll never get here because a missing "security" attribute is how the
kernel indicates "unsupported" and the sysfs_read_attr() call above
would have already failed with -ENOENT.

> +       else if (strcmp(buf, "disabled") == 0)
> +               *state = ND_SECURITY_DISABLED;
> +       else if (strcmp(buf, "unlocked") == 0)
> +               *state = ND_SECURITY_UNLOCKED;
> +       else if (strcmp(buf, "locked") == 0)
> +               *state = ND_SECURITY_LOCKED;
> +       else if (strcmp(buf, "frozen") == 0)
> +               *state = ND_SECURITY_FROZEN;
> +       else if (strcmp(buf, "overwrite") == 0)
> +               *state = ND_SECURITY_OVERWRITE;
> +       else
> +               *state = ND_SECURITY_INVALID;

An error will be thrown before we get here, no need for
ND_SECURITY_INVALID or ND_SECURITY_UNSUPPORTED should be defined.

> +
> +       return 0;
> +}
